TOP CHEFFAGE —
Boston is now out of the running to host Season 10 of Top Chef. It's been long rumored that the two remaining contenders are Portland and Seattle, so all eyes are now on the Northwest. It's been suggested that the winning city is the one that serves up the most free hotel rooms, and the latter does technically have more of those to flog. [Eater National]

COW HOLLOW — A16 (2355 Chestnut) and LA restaurant Mozza are the lone West Coast restaurants to get one of the six sides of beef that Kansas' Good Farms beef gives to Heritage Foods each year, which means hand cut crudo, ragu, and other beefiness on special for a week beginning April 18. People will also be able to fight over Good beef at Fatted Calf (320 Fell). [EaterWire]

TENDERLOIN — Sold by owner Shahram Bijan, First Crush (101 Cyril Magnin) is now dating other people and plans to throw on a bit of makeup and make some light changes. It doesn't sound like it will deviate from being primarily a wine bar, but time will tell here. [ISSF]
